Gingrey Signs Responsible Health Care Reform Pledge
7/10/2009
On July 10, 2009, Congressman Phil Gingrey pledged not to support any health reform legislation that he has not read, and that the American public has not had a chance to read. The health reform legislation being advanced by the Democratic Majority, H.R. 3200, is over 1,000 pages, yet not a single Democrat has pledged to read the text prior to voting on the bill.
A copy of the pledge follows below:
I, Congressman Phil Gingrey, pledge to my constituents and to the American people that I will not vote to enact any health care reform package that:
1) I have not read, personally, in its entirety; and
2) Has not been available, in its entirety, to the American people on the Internet for at least 72 hours, so that they can read it too.
"When asked whether they have taken the time to read H.R. 3200, several Democrats have reacted as if this would be an inconvenient exercise," said Gingrey. "After reading H.R. 3200, I voted against it when it came before the House Energy and Commerce Committee. Simply put, I will not support any legislation that leads to a government takeover of our health care system."
